The GNU Project Debugger (GDB) is a portable debugger that runs on many Unix-like systems and works for many programming languages, including C, C++, Objective-C, Fortran, Ada, Go, and Rust. It allows stepping through code, setting breakpoints, and examining variables.

MultiRoute is route planning and optimization software for vehicles and drivers. It allows dispatchers to easily create efficient routes, reduce miles driven, balance workloads, and improve customer service.
